Westward Gold (CSE:WG) provided an update on its 2024 exploration activities at its Toiyabe Hills land package in Nevada.

In a news release, the Vancouver-based company stated the goal of its programs is to define new high-priority targets along the property. Additionally, a rock-chip sampling program is ongoing where 143 samples have been submitted for assays.

The company began collecting soil samples in July across a grid designed to fill in data on previously unsampled ground, including the recently acquired East Saddle Extension Claims.

“Having completed structural transects across this large, consolidated land package, the district-scale opportunities now available to the company become readily apparent,” Kelly Cluer, strategic advisor to Westward Gold, said in a statement.

To date, roughly 1:5000 Anaconda-style geological mapping has covered roughly nine square kilometres, while the current program has moved east and south with the goal of covering the entire land portion.

Westward Gold has so far identified three large alteration zones in upper and lower plate rocks that indicate geological characteristics consistent with Carlin-type gold deposits in the region.

Once Westward Gold has completed the programs, its technical team will use the data to rank drill targets using a proprietary scoring system.

Westward Gold is a mineral exploration company focused on developing the Toiyabe Hills Project in the Cortez Hills area of Lander County, Nevada, and the Coyote and Rossi Projects along the Carlin Trend in Elko County, Nevada.
